Utah State has received a verbal commitment from Ridgeline High School (UT) offensive lineman Easton Hammond. Hammond is 6-foot-3, 270 pounds. Hammond will join the Aggies for the 2026 season. Hammond was on his official visit to Utah State this weekend and wasted no time pledging his commitment.
As a junior last season with the Riverhawks, Hammond started all 13 games on the offensive line. His squad finished with a record of 12-1 and a trip to the Utah State Playoffs 4A semi-final round.
According to 247sports, coming out of Ridgeline High (UT), Hammond was rated as the 163rd-best interior offensive lineman nationally and the 26th-best prospect overall in Utah. Hammond chose the Aggies over offers from Air Force, Pennsylvania, utah, and Weber State.
Hammond becomes the seventh commitment for the Aggies recruiting class of 2026, joining Canyon High (TX) running back Jackson Regan, Episcopal High (VA) defensive tackle Curtis “Tiki” Bell, Mountain View High (AZ) quarterback Brady Goodman, Thunder Ridge High (CO) tight end Preston McDaniel, Grandview High (CO) linebacker Brody Flores, and Katy High (TX) wide receiver Cade McCall.
